Java产生随机数和随机字母的方法
2015-09-25 14:35
357 查看
一,定义随机数之前要调用:
import java.util.Random;
产生随机数的代码为:
int []arr=new int
;
int max=10000;
int min=100;
Random ran=new Random();
arr[i]=ran.nextInt(100)产生0-99的随机数
arr[i]=ran.nextInt(max)%(max-1+min)+min;产生100-10000的随机数
二,定义随机字母之前调用
import java.util.Arrays;
产生随机数的代码为:
char cha[]={'A','B','C','D','E','F','G','H','I','J','K','L','M','N','O','P','Q','R','S','T','U','V','W','X','Y','Z'};
char ch[]=new char[5];
for(int i=0;i<ch.length;i++)
{
int index;
index=(int)(Math.random()*(cha.length));
ch[i]=cha[index];
}
System.out.println(Arrays.toString(ch));
这个是产生5个随机字母在A-Z的范围
import java.util.Random;
产生随机数的代码为:
int []arr=new int
;
int max=10000;
int min=100;
Random ran=new Random();
arr[i]=ran.nextInt(100)产生0-99的随机数
arr[i]=ran.nextInt(max)%(max-1+min)+min;产生100-10000的随机数
二,定义随机字母之前调用
import java.util.Arrays;
产生随机数的代码为:
char cha[]={'A','B','C','D','E','F','G','H','I','J','K','L','M','N','O','P','Q','R','S','T','U','V','W','X','Y','Z'};
char ch[]=new char[5];
for(int i=0;i<ch.length;i++)
{
int index;
index=(int)(Math.random()*(cha.length));
ch[i]=cha[index];
}
System.out.println(Arrays.toString(ch));
这个是产生5个随机字母在A-Z的范围
相关文章推荐
- Android之获取手机上的图片和视频缩略图thumbnails
- android string.xml文件中的整型和string型代替
- Android java 与 javascript互访(相互调用)的方法例子
- android 代码实现控件之间的间距
- [Android]在代码里运行另一个程序的方法
- android上改变listView的选中颜色
- MyEclipse Web Project转Eclipse Dynamic Web Project
- Windows Clang开发环境备忘
- String.intern
- 肯特·贝克:改变人生的代码整理魔法
- 网页恶意代码的预防
- 高手写的Tracer-Flash代码调试类代码下载
- Prototype源码浅析 String部分(二)
- ruby 数组使用教程
- Ruby中的String对象学习笔记
- Ruby中的数组和散列表的使用详解
- C#实现AddRange为数组添加多个元素的方法
- CSS代码缩写技巧
- C#动态调整数组大小的方法
- 非主流Q-zOne代码代码搜集第1/2页